Assessment and permitted materials

Regular written assignments and quality of class participation. The written assignments will consist in 9 abstracts or critical reviews, each worth 0-10 points (so 0-90 points in all); participation is worth 0-10 points. There are 11 themes, so you can skip two assignments. However, you have to do the first three to be allowed to stay in the class insofar as enough points for these 3 first exercises (16/30) are a condition to get a passing grade.

Reading list

Reading list will be posted on Moodle, but if German-reading, already acquire:
Bernhard Jussen, Die Franken (Beck)
Steffen Patzold, Das Lehnwesen (Beck)
These two short books will be the readings for (respectively) the 2nd and 3rd sessions.
